Everybody's Launchpad karma decays slightly over time, to reflect how recent your work has been.
Most of us answering the posted questions are volunteers and as such we do it only when time permits. Karma points are our only incentive so if one is so busy when he logs in back he'd find his karma reduced! As if he hasn't contributed anything.
To reflect how recent ones work is, one should use time/date instead and leave karma points alone.
